01 — API Access

Signal infrastructure, embedded in yours.

Direct programmatic access to GlobalTankTech's signal feeds, threat indicators, and infrastructure monitoring data. Pipe live intelligence into your SOC, GRC platform, trading desk, or internal dashboards without manual handoff.

Delivery
REST and streaming endpoints, OAuth-secured, with documented schemas for signal events, asset risk scores, regional posture indicators, and cyber threat indicators of compromise.
Use Cases
SIEM enrichment, automated risk scoring on counterparties and assets, position-level risk overlays for trading and credit, and continuous monitoring of operator-controlled infrastructure.
Outcome
Intelligence becomes a system input rather than a document. Analysts and engineers stop reading reports and start acting on indicators.

How Enterprise Engagements Work

Disciplined onboarding. Operationally serious from day one.

01

Discovery

A confidential working session with your leadership to map asset perimeter, decision rhythms, current intelligence gaps, and the specific questions the engagement must answer.

02

Charter

A written engagement charter defining scope, deliverables, escalation paths, conflict screening, data handling, and the named senior team accountable for the relationship.

03

Integration

Technical integration where applicable — API provisioning, secure portal credentials, briefing cadences — and human integration with the counterparts who will consume the work.

04

Operate

Ongoing delivery against the charter, with quarterly governance reviews, an annual scope refresh, and direct access to senior advisors when conditions move outside the standard cadence.
